Through the Ice is a haunting documentary that draws you in with its raw, almost somber tone. It starts off innocently enough, with early morning dog walkers sharing their experiences, but there's a weight to the narratives that lingers. The pacing is deliberate, allowing each story to unfold slowly, creating an atmosphere that feels both intimate and unsettling. The practical effects are minimal, but the real impact comes from the performances of the interviewees β their faces tell tales that words often fail to convey. Themes of loss and reflection are woven throughout, making it a thought-provoking piece. It's not flashy, but it resonates deeply, especially for those who appreciate the subtleties in human experience.
